Dual Incretin Action for Weight Management

Patients visit our JB clinic for Mounjaro® tirzepatide because this prescription medication activates both GIP and GLP-1 receptor pathways in your body. These are natural incretin hormones that influence how you feel hunger, how your stomach empties food, and how your pancreas releases insulin in response to meals. By activating both pathways simultaneously, tirzepatide helps reduce your appetite and the amount of food you want to eat, slows down how quickly food moves through your digestive system so you feel fuller for longer, and improves your body’s insulin secretion and sensitivity for better blood sugar control.

The medication is administered as a once-weekly subcutaneous injection that you can learn to give yourself at home after initial training at our clinic. Treatment always begins with a starting dose of two point five milligrams per week for at least four weeks, allowing your body to adjust gradually. Your doctor will then increase the dose by two point five milligrams increments every four weeks or longer based on how well you tolerate the medication and your individual response. Maintenance doses typically range from five to fifteen milligrams weekly, but your specific dose depends entirely on medical assessment and tolerability. What is Mounjaro® tirzepatide?

Mounjaro® is a prescription-only medication containing tirzepatide, a dual GIP and GLP-1 receptor agonist. It is approved for improving blood sugar control in adults with type 2 diabetes and is also used for chronic weight management under doctor supervision. Tirzepatide is available in some regions under the brand name Zepbound® specifically for weight management, depending on local regulatory approvals.

Who qualifies for tirzepatide treatment?

Eligibility depends on comprehensive medical assessment including BMI, health history, current medications, and lab results. Your doctor evaluates whether you have contraindications such as personal or family history of medullary thyroid carcinoma or multiple endocrine neoplasia syndrome type two. Tirzepatide is not appropriate during pregnancy or breastfeeding, and patients must use effective contraception during treatment.

How does dosing work?

Treatment starts at two point five milligrams once weekly for at least four weeks. Your doctor increases the dose by two point five milligrams every four weeks or longer based on your tolerance and response. Typical maintenance doses range from five to fifteen milligrams weekly, but your specific dose is individualized. The medication is given as a subcutaneous injection you can learn to self-administer.

What are common side effects?

Common gastrointestinal effects include n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, constipation, and abdominal discomfort. These often improve as your body adjusts. Hypoglycemia can occur when tirzepatide is combined with insulin or sulfonylureas. Gradual dose escalation and medical monitoring help manage side effects. Contact your doctor if you experience severe or persistent symptoms.

What are important safety warnings?

Do not use if you have personal or family history of medullary thyroid carcinoma or multiple endocrine neoplasia syndrome type two. Risk of thyroid C-cell tumors exists based on rodent studies. Possible pancreatitis, gallbladder problems, and kidney injury from dehydration require monitoring. Not for use in pregnancy. Effective contraception is necessary, and oral contraceptive absorption may decrease during dose escalation.

What about surgery or procedures?

GLP-1 and GIP receptor agonists may increase aspiration risk during general anesthesia or deep sedation due to delayed gastric emptying. You must inform your surgeon and anesthesiologist that you are taking tirzepatide. Your doctor will provide specific guidance about medication timing before any planned procedures to minimize risk.

Mounjaro® versus Zepbound®?

Both contain the same active ingredient tirzepatide. Mounjaro® is approved for type 2 diabetes management. Zepbound® is the brand name approved for chronic weight management in certain countries. Brand names and approved indications vary by region. Your doctor will prescribe the appropriate formulation based on your medical profile and local regulations.
